At Webaspx, a Routeware Global company, our focus is using our technology to make local government municipal services more efficient and effective. Over 200 local authorities use our software and services and many of the leading environmental services companies in the UK, North America and Australia, to help them improve the productivity and performance of their waste collection, street cleansing and highway winter maintenance services.

What makes us different is that our technology supports both service design and service delivery - both optimization and operations. We are taking our customers beyond website forms to digitize their design and delivery processes, creating the same levels of efficiency in the back office and on the street through the customer interface


A Webaspx Developer will work in a global software company, primarily within our York office, providing support and/or lead software development expertise for several Webaspx products. These may include thick client, web client, and mobile applications. Typically, but not exclusively, applications are written in C# within Microsoft visual studio. Code management is performed within Bitbucket, with Jira used to manage feature requests and bug fixing. Our applications integrate with Microsoft Azure or Amazon AWS SQL Server databases. Windows and Android Mobile devices integrate with GPS, GPRS, external camera, weighing, and various input devices. Web-based solutions mainly use ASP.NET, AJAX, jQuery, and JavaScript.

This position will report to the Head of Engineering or Head of Operations in York but will be part of a wider team based in York, Portland Oregon (USA), Jacksonville Florida (USA) and Toronto (Canada). As such, they may be expected from time to time to work with other engineers in different locations. In this role, you can make a significant impact within a dynamic, team-centric culture that appreciates innovation, initiative, and creative problem-solving.


  • Develop fully formed applications or specific features
  • Support customer implementation via appropriate documentation
  • Develop automated service verification software to streamline installations
  • Use C# in Microsoft Visual Studio to deliver new software or software features
  • Write easy to maintain, well-documented code
  • Maintain code in Bitbucket
  • Create interfaces that adhere to Webaspx house style
  • Accurately gather customer requirements for specific features
  • Work with the customer to identify and bridge gaps in their current working practices
  • Provide quality, easy to use software
  • Correct bugs in their own and other developers code
  • Assist in the maintenance of software user guides
  • Assist in Software QA and Testing


  • Software engineering experience
  • Experience with .NET, C#, JavaScript·
  • Team player with ability and willingness to collaborate across multiple projects
  • Ability to juggle various tasks
  • Ability to work to deadlines
  • Flexibility and willingness to work on whatever is required; being a medium-sized company, we wear multiple hats
  • Exceptional communication skills - the position requires talking with customers, partners, and other suppliers
  • A positive can-do attitude
  • Willingness to provide tech support from time to time.
  • Webservices experience
  • GIS or Web Mapping experience
  • Mobile development experience
  • Familiarity with cloud-based computing such as Microsoft Azure, AWS
  • SQL / Stored procedures experience
  • Occasional travel to visit other companies or customer sites to generate specific functional requirements may be required


  • Work from home opportunities
  • Flexible working hours
  • Sick pay
  • Bonus scheme
  • On-site parking
  • Company pension
  • Casual dress

The preceding position description is intended only to describe the general nature and level of work to be performed by an incumbent employee in this position. It is not intended to be construed either as an employment contract or as an exhaustive list of all responsibilities, duties, and skills required of persons so classified or assigned.